Description

Circa 1893. The Governor's House in Hyde Park is a centerpiece of the quiet Village of Hyde Park, Vermont, just nine miles from Stowe. This historic 1893 mansion offers modern comfort with the gracious elegance of an earlier time. Recently restored and decorated with period furnishings to reflect its Georgian and Victorian architecture this B&B boasts spectacular woodwork, a Vermont marble foyer and drinking fountain, mirrored mantelpieces and original gas lighting fixtures. Full English afternoon tea is served in the library or on the pillared portico with a mountain view. Guest bedrooms feature fireplaces and antique clawfoot tubs. Pleasing treats include Toll House cookies, Ben & Jerry's Ice Cream or hot chocolate at bedtime. Small private events, intimate weddings and the romantic elopement special are popular.

This property has been featured in 2007 Yankee Magazine Travel Guide to New England, Editor's Choice.

Historic Interest

Built for Carroll Page in 1893 while he was governor of Vermont. Copy of 1759 Longfellow House in Cambridge, Mass. Restored and decorated in 2001 with period appropriate furnishings. Some appropriate historic memorabilia on display.

Historic Awards: National Register (Applied), National Register (Granted) and City Historical Site (Granted).
